Overview
In this 5 hr course, you'll learn how to use Electron to build cross-platform desktop applications with modern web technologies. Through hands-on projects, you will create three real-world applications, enhancing your understanding of JavaScript, Node.js, and React development for the desktop environment.
What I will be able to do after this course
- Achieve proficiency in building desktop applications using Electron.
- Learn practical application development with JavaScript and React in a desktop context.
- Master working with local and cloud-stored data in your apps.
- Understand advanced Electron concepts like IPC for process communication.
- Build, package, and deploy three complete applications ready for use.
Course Instructor(s)
Your instructor, Brad Traversy, brings extensive experience in web development and teaching. Brad has a talent for breaking down complex technical concepts into easy-to-understand lessons. His project-focused approach ensures that every theory you learn is immediately applied to practical coding exercises.
Who is it for?
This course is perfect for developers with a basic understanding of web development, including JavaScript and React, who want to extend their skills into desktop application creation. Whether you've experimented with desktop software before or you're completely new to it, this course provides a structured and approachable guide to building functional, native-feeling desktop apps. By the end, you'll be empowered to develop and ship your own applications.
Become an O’Reilly member and get unlimited access to this title plus top books and audiobooks from O’Reilly and nearly 200 top publishers, thousands of courses curated by job role, 150+ live events each month,
and much more.
Watch now
Unlock full access